你查询的IP:[159.226.232.242]  地理位置:中国–北京–北京科技网

最新查询222.160.91.91 121.59.9.168 119.42.12.31 58.82.7.247 121.192.219.217 221.14.88.48 117.48.76.177 118.224.218.33 118.184.159.190 61.240.188.6 159.226.232.242 202.69.16.182 202.149.160.137 60.208.109.76 202.96.91.144 168.160.17.146 124.29.66.176 210.72.67.87 202.38.128.225 59.155.195.209 221.200.174.183 121.51.79.128 218.192.220.125 203.119.24.153 125.58.128.188 221.208.50.15 61.47.128.117 116.193.16.200 119.27.192.196 202.63.248.248 119.232.186.27 123.103.100.195